Sarajevo Municipality Head Announces Bridge Project Completion Amidst Vandalism

Africa9 hr ago

Benjamina Karić, the head of the Novo Sarajevo Municipality, has addressed accusations made by councilor Arslan Dučić concerning the Ars Aevi bridge construction. Karić announced that the work on the Ars Aevi bridge is nearing completion. She stated that all project-related documents will be made public. Karić also highlighted ongoing issues with vandalism, noting that the bridge's fence is constantly being damaged. This statement comes in response to specific claims raised by councilor Dučić regarding the progress and management of the bridge project. The municipality aims to provide transparency by releasing all relevant documentation. The recurring damage to the fence presents a persistent challenge to the project's upkeep and finalization. The Ars Aevi bridge is a significant infrastructure development within the Novo Sarajevo municipality.
